What Is Global Close Your Rings Day?

As the name suggests, Global Close Your Rings Day challenges Apple Watch users to complete their three daily activity goals—Move, Exercise, and Stand. By achieving these targets, participants will earn a limited-edition badge along with 10 animated stickers for the Messages app. Additionally, Apple Stores are offering a collectible physical pin (while supplies last) inspired by the award. Why Should You Participate in Global Close Your Rings Day?

Participating in Global Close Your Rings Day isn’t just about earning badges or collecting pins—it’s about improving your overall well-being. According to findings from Apple’s Heart and Movement Study , individuals who consistently close their activity rings experience significant health benefits. Specifically, they are 48% less likely to suffer from poor sleep quality , 73% less likely to have elevated resting heart rates , and 57% less likely to report high stress levels . These statistics highlight why staying active matters and underscore the value of integrating fitness into your daily routine.
